Why Horses Really “Smile”

Although we would love to think that this Clydesdale is, in fact, photobombing, there is likely another reason why this friendly horse has a “smile” on his face.

According to I Heart Horses, there are four reasons why horses show their teeth–and, unfortunately, none of them have to do with smiling for the camera.

The first reason why horses curl back their lips is due to a biological tendency called the Flehman Response. The Flehman Response is the reaction that some animals have when they smell something in the air, particularly pheromones. When this happens to horses, the animal tilts its head back and curls its lips out. This, of course, gives the appearance that the horsey is smiling.

But, it should be noted that there are other, much darker, reasons why horses “smile.” The animals are also known to do this when they are either a) experiencing severe pain or b) exhibiting their dominance. In the second instance, the horse bares its teeth as a warning–it perceives a threat and won’t hesitate to bite. Yikes!
